Solution Overview

Problem

Conventional supply devices for medical facilities require numerous components and assembly steps, with joints between the carrying device and supply unit complicating disinfection and increasing the risk of germ settlement, while also occupying more space and limiting clearance height.

Innovation Solution

A supply device with a pivotable cantilever arm integrated directly with supply connections, eliminating the need for a separate supply unit, reducing material requirements, and eliminating joints for improved hygiene and reduced assembly complexity.

Data Source

PatentEP3876891B1Supply device for providing at least one supplying product
Publication Date: 2024.01.31 ONDAL MEDICAL SYST

AI summary

The present invention relates to a supply device (1) for providing at least one supply product, comprising a mounting unit (2) for mounting the supply device on a support, preferably a ceiling of a room, and a cantilever arm (3), wherein the cantilever arm (3) is arranged so as to be pivotable relative to the mounting unit (2) about a vertical pivot axis (30). The cantilever arm (3) also has at least one connection (4, 4', 4''), which is directly integrated in the cantilever arm (3), for a supply product.
